reverberate

Definition of abbreviation (noun) -

to echo; to resonate; to resound

Part of speech:

Verb
Forms: reverberated; reverberated; reverberating
Example sentences with this word:

The drug age was in its infancy; there would be many dead and injured in its wake and as we all now know in the wiser Nineties, the knock-on effects would reverberate in much more sinister and sordid terms not just for the rest of the decade but the rest of the century.
